Senior Civil Design Engineer

Graham & Associates is seeking a highly skilled Civil Site Design Engineer to join their team and lead the design efforts for projects at Atlanta Hartsfield-Jackson Airport. The role involves overseeing all aspects of the design process, from conceptual planning to final construction documents, ensuring compliance with design specifications and relevant codes.

ConstructionFacilities Support ServicesWater

Responsibilities

Lead the design team in developing comprehensive civil site design plans for airport projects, including roadways, parking areas, utility systems, and other infrastructure elements
Collaborate with architects, engineers, and other stakeholders to ensure that the design aligns with overall project goals and meets all relevant codes and standards
Prepare detailed design drawings, specifications, and calculations for civil site components
Perform hydrologic/hydraulic calculations, earthwork analysis, and cost estimations
Conduct site visits to assess existing conditions and gather data for design purposes
Prepare and review construction documents, including plans, specifications, and cost estimates
Collaborate with architects, surveyors, contractors, and government agencies
Coordinate with permitting agencies to obtain necessary approvals for design plans
Oversee the construction phase of projects, providing technical support and ensuring compliance with design specifications
Stay updated on industry best practices, new technologies, and regulatory changes
Mentor and guide junior engineers and design staff
